Europe's highest rents can be found at Champs-Élysées in Paris
Cushman & Wakefield has compiled this year’s list of shopping street with the world's highest rents.
Among the 326 locations of sixty-two countries rising rents were measures in 147 cases and reduction in 49 cases, compared to 2011.
The Champs-Elysees in Paris has become the world's third most expensive shopping street in 2012, and there can be found Europe's highest rents. The Hong Kong Causeway Bay overtook New York's Fifth Avenue, which was the most expensive shopping street of the world for 11 years. (portfolio.hu)
